Description

Welcome to this charming and versatile chalet bungalow, situated in the pleasant village of East Harling, Norfolk. This fabulous detached property provides flexible living arrangements, ideal for families or those seeking adaptable space.

The L-shaped entrance hall immediately sets a welcoming tone, with stairs that ascend to the first floor and a useful under-stair storage cupboard, perfect for keeping things tidy. A convenient three-piece shower room is located on the ground floor, equipped with a corner shower, wash hand basin, W.C., and a modern chrome towel radiator.

The heart of the home includes a dual aspect lounge, a bright and inviting space with double glazed French doors that open directly onto the rear garden, seamlessly blending indoor and outdoor living. This room also benefits from a built-in multi-fuel stove, creating a cosy atmosphere during cooler months. Adjacent to this, you will find a separate dining room, which offers excellent flexibility; it could easily serve as a home office or even a fifth bedroom if required. This room also houses a built-in cupboard containing the wall-mounted gas combination boiler.

The fitted kitchen breakfast room is well-appointed, featuring granite worktops, a built-in electric Neff induction hob with a stainless steel splashback and canopy extractor above, a Neff double electric oven, and an integrated dishwasher. There is ample room for a table and four chairs, making it a practical space for everyday meals. Ceiling down-lights add a modern touch. A separate utility room provides further convenience with additional storage cupboards, and plumbing and space for an automatic washing machine. This room also offers external doors leading to both the front and rear gardens, making it highly practical for daily tasks.

Upstairs, the galleried first floor landing provides access to two comfortable bedrooms with velux roof windows and retractable blinds which enhance the natural light and offer privacy, plus as well some useful eaves storage. The first-floor bathroom is a delightful space, featuring a classic ball and claw slipper bath with a stand-alone mixer tap, a wash basin, and a W.C.

Comfort is assured throughout the property with double glazed windows and external doors, complemented by gas radiator central heating. Outside, the front garden and driveway provide ample parking and direct access to the garage. The garage itself benefits from an electric remote control roller door, with light and power connected, offering secure parking or additional storage. Dual gated side access leads to the enclosed rear garden, a private outdoor space featuring a paved seating area, a timber shed, a greenhouse, and practical vegetable growing boxes, perfect for those with a green thumb.

This East Harling home offers a balanced blend of comfort, practicality, and flexibility, making it a wonderful opportunity for its next owners.

Important Anti-Money Laundering Information for Prospective Buyers
Please be advised that in order to comply with HMRC Anti-Money Laundering (AML) regulations, all individuals involved in the purchase of a property will be required to provide identification at the point of when the sale is agreed and before the release of the ‘Memorandum of Sale’ to the solicitors. This ID verification will be conducted through Millbanks chosen AML provider, ‘Guild 365.’ via an app. The process will incur a cost of £45.00 per individual, inclusive of VAT, and will be facilitated via a link that also enables payment. The information given in these particulars is intended to help you decide whether you wish to view this property and to avoid wasting your time in viewing unsuitable properties. We have tried to make sure that these particulars are accurate, but to a large extent we have to rely on what the seller tells us about the property. We do not check every single piece of information ourselves as the cost of doing so would be prohibitive and we do not wish to unnecessarily add to the cost of moving house.
" Once you find the property you want to buy, you will need to carry out more investigations into the property than it is practical or reasonable for an estate agent to do when preparing sale particulars. For example, we have not carried out any kind of survey of the property to look for structural defects and would advise any homebuyer to obtain a surveyor's report before exchanging contracts. If you do not have your own surveyor, we would be pleased to recommend one. We have not checked whether any equipment in the property (such as central heating) is in working order and would advise homebuyers to check this. You should also instruct a solicitor to investigate all legal matters relating to the property (e.g. title, details of tenure, planning permission etc.) as these are specialist matters in which estate agents are not qualified. Your solicitor will also agree with the seller what items (e.g. carpets, curtains etc.) will be included in the sale."
